Impulse is...

Impulse is

A

a scalar quantity

B

a vector quantity

C

neigher a scalar nor a vector

D

sometimes a scalar and sometimes a vector

Text Solution

AI Generated Solution

The correct Answer is:
To solve the question "Impulse is:", we need to determine whether impulse is a scalar quantity, a vector quantity, neither, or sometimes one and sometimes the other. ### Step-by-Step Solution: 1. **Understanding Impulse**: - Impulse is defined as the change in momentum of an object when a force is applied over a period of time. 2. **Formula for Impulse**: - The formula for impulse (J) can be expressed as: \[ J = \Delta p = F \cdot \Delta t \] where \( \Delta p \) is the change in momentum, \( F \) is the force applied, and \( \Delta t \) is the time duration over which the force is applied. 3. **Analyzing Momentum**: - Momentum (p) is defined as the product of mass (m) and velocity (v): \[ p = mv \] - Since both mass and velocity are vector quantities, momentum is also a vector quantity. 4. **Change in Momentum**: - The change in momentum (\( \Delta p \)) is also a vector quantity because it is derived from the vector quantities of mass and velocity. 5. **Conclusion on Impulse**: - Since impulse is defined as the change in momentum, and change in momentum is a vector quantity, it follows that impulse is also a vector quantity. 6. **Final Answer**: - Therefore, the correct answer to the question "Impulse is:" is **option 2: a vector quantity**.
